Everton have appointed Marco Silva as their new manager. 

The 40-year-old replaces Sam Allardyce, who left Goodison Park at the end of the season.

Silva takes charge of his third Premier League club.

He spent the second half of 2016/17 at Hull City, where he won six of his first seven fixtures at the KCOM Stadium while drawing the other, but was unable to keep the club in the Premier League.

He moved to Watford in the summer of 2017 but left Vicarage Road in January 2018 after 24 matches.

Silva’s first Premier League match in charge at Goodison Park will be revealed when the fixtures for the 2018/19 Premier League are released at 09:00 BST on 14 June.
